Jamal A. Al-Saleh is a scholar working on Rheumatology, Statistics and Probability and Immunology. According to data from OpenAlex, Jamal A. Al-Saleh has authored 23 papers receiving a total of 434 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Rheumatology, 7 papers in Statistics and Probability and 6 papers in Immunology. Recurrent topics in Jamal A. Al-Saleh's work include Systemic Lupus Erythematosus Research (7 papers), Advanced Statistical Methods and Models (5 papers) and Statistical Distribution Estimation and Applications (5 papers). Jamal A. Al-Saleh is often cited by papers focused on Systemic Lupus Erythematosus Research (7 papers), Advanced Statistical Methods and Models (5 papers) and Statistical Distribution Estimation and Applications (5 papers). Jamal A. Al-Saleh collaborates with scholars based in United Arab Emirates, Kuwait and United States. Jamal A. Al-Saleh's co-authors include Satish K. Agarwal, Alejandro Balsa, Takahiko Horiuchi, Charles R. Hawes, Tsutomu Takeuchi, Blerina Kola, Sadiq Lula, Vibeke Strand, Leonor Barile-Fabris and Lisa Marshall and has published in prestigious journals such as PLoS ONE, Annals of the Rheumatic Diseases and Autoimmunity Reviews.
